Review of Rubber Keypads



Rubber keypads act as an essential component in numerous digital gadgets, providing a tactile interface for customer communication. These keypads are typically made from silicone or rubber products, which provide versatility and longevity. Their layout typically integrates raised letters or icons, improving functionality by permitting customers to feel the tricks - Rubber Keypads. Rubber keypads are immune to dirt, wetness, and wear, making them appropriate for requiring environments


Moreover, they can be customized regarding shape, shade, and size, permitting manufacturers to develop distinct user interfaces tailored to specific items. The production procedure frequently includes methods such as molding and printing, ensuring high-quality output. Consequently, rubber keypads not just boost capability yet additionally add to the general appearances of the gadget. With these characteristics, rubber keypads continue to be a popular choice for both producers and consumers, highlighting their significance in the technology landscape.


Typical Applications in Consumer Electronic Devices



While many electronic tools count on touchscreens for user interaction, rubber keypads continue to play an essential duty in customer electronics. These keypads are widely used in devices such as remotes, pc gaming controllers, and family home appliances, where tactile comments boosts individual experience. Their toughness and resistance to use make them excellent for tools frequently subjected to heavy use.


Rubber keypads are likewise preferred in portable devices and mobile phones, where portable styles require reliable and receptive input techniques. The ability to tailor the shape and appearance of rubber keypads enables manufacturers to develop unique layouts that appeal to customers. In addition, the soft touch of rubber supplies convenience during extended usage, making these keypads a preferred selection for gadgets needing extended interaction. On the whole, rubber keypads remain an essential element in the customer electronics landscape, integrating capability with straightforward functions.

Industrial Tools Applications



Keypads play an important role in the capability and user experience of industrial and medical tools. In industrial settings, rubber keypads supply a robust user interface for equipment and control systems, enabling operators to easily input commands and adjust setups. Their resistance to dust, wetness, and chemicals assurances integrity under extreme conditions normal of factories and making plants. Additionally, the responsive comments supplied by rubber keypads improves customer communication, decreasing the chance of input mistakes. In enhancement to conventional equipment, these keypads are important in automated robotics and systems, where precision is critical. The versatility of rubber keypads in numerous industrial applications emphasizes their value in enhancing functional efficiency and guaranteeing safety and security in intricate atmospheres.


Medical Tool Combination



As medical tools significantly need user-friendly interfaces, the integration of rubber keypads has ended up being crucial in ensuring reliable communication between healthcare professionals and equipment. These keypads supply tactile feedback, helping with instinctive procedure also in high-pressure atmospheres. Their durability and resistance to harsh cleaner make them ideal for medical settings, where hygiene and durability are critical. In addition, rubber keypads can be personalized to consist of various shapes, sizes, and shades, improving aesthetic acknowledgment and ease of access for individuals. This adaptability permits the production of specialized controls customized to specific clinical functions, improving total effectiveness. Consequently, the duty of rubber keypads in medical gadget assimilation not just improves performance however likewise advertises individual safety and operational dependability in health care atmospheres.

Molding Processes Described



A range of molding processes play a crucial function in the production of rubber keypads, making sure both high quality and resilience. The most usual strategies consist of compression molding, transfer molding, and injection molding. Compression molding entails putting rubber in a warmed mold, where heat and stress form it into the desired kind. Transfer molding allows for more precise control over material flow and is suitable for complex layouts (Rubber Keypads). Shot molding, known for its rate and effectiveness, injects molten rubber into a mold and mildew under high pressure, producing high-volume parts with regular top quality. Each method supplies distinct advantages, affecting factors such as production expense, style, and rate flexibility, eventually affecting the efficiency and life expectancy of rubber keypads in different applications

Frequently Asked Questions



Just How Do Rubber Keypads Compare in Price to Various Other Keypad Kinds?



Rubber keypads generally provide a cost-efficient solution contrasted to other keypad kinds, such as membrane layer or mechanical choices. Their reduced manufacturing costs and sturdiness make them an appealing selection for various applications in innovation.


What Are the Ecological Influences of Rubber Keypad Production?



Rubber KeypadsRubber Keypads


The ecological effects of rubber keypad production include resource exhaustion, power intake, and air pollution from manufacturing procedures. Furthermore, inappropriate disposal can bring about plastic waste, adding to ecological degradation and damaging ecosystems otherwise handled responsibly.


Can Rubber Keypads Be Made Use Of Outdoors?



Rubber keypads can be used outdoors as a result of their sturdiness and resistance to weather components. Their long life may depend on the quality of products made use of and the certain environmental problems they are subjected to.

What Maintenance Is Needed for Rubber Keypads?



Rubber keypads require normal cleansing to remove dust and particles, periodic inspection for damage, and protection from extreme temperatures. Making sure correct storage space conditions can extend their lifespan and maintain capability gradually.


How Do Rubber Keypads Perform in Extreme Temperatures?



Rubber keypads normally maintain performance in severe temperature levels, exhibiting strength to both cold and heat. Nonetheless, long term direct exposure might cause product destruction, influencing their tactile action and overall efficiency in harsh environments.
